The Florida Department of Health Office of Information Technology Business Automation and Information Management is seeking a Systems Analyst for an upcoming critical project. This scope of work is for the development of new and existing functionalities required to support the Florida Department of Health’s (Department) Health Management system (HMS). Contractor will provide these services to the Florida Department of Health (Department).

Responsibilities:
Contractor will perform the following tasks in the time and manner specified: 

  • Develop user requirement documents, design documents, and screen presentations based on user requirements, user input, and user feedback as directed by the Department. 
  • Provide research and analytical services for defects, enhancements, and systems as they emerge, as directed by the Department. 
  • Meet with the Department’s Program offices to collect user requirements, facilitate the development of Requirements documentation for defects, and enhancements to the HMS system as directed by the Department. 
  • Facilitate development of the HMS System requirements by using object-oriented methodology and design using the Unified Modeling Language and/or Flow Charts as directed by the Department. 
  • Develop test cases and scripts to test the application and provide support, software testing, and quality assurance to ensure that the application meets user requirements, as directed by the Department 
  • Provide work estimates, communication, and updates for Release Planning, Sprint Planning, and Daily Scrum, daily in the time indicated on the work tickets assigned by the Department, to implement system feature enhancements or additions and bug fixes. 
  • As directed by the Department, document and follow the Department’s processes and ensure compliance with Department Standards as provided by the Department. 
  • Complete job required training as assigned by the Department. Submit verification of the completion of the training as directed by the Department 


Qualifications: 
The selected Contractor must possess the following qualifications and experience: 

  • 5 years demonstrated experience with implementing Health Care Systems. 
  • 5 years demonstrated experience with the Department’s clinic management or electronic health record software. 
  • 5 years demonstrated experience writing and developing user and system requirements. 
  • 3 years demonstrated experience with Agile software development, project management, and testing practices. 
  • 5 years demonstrated experience in analysis, testing and flowcharting, and unified modeling. 
  • 5 years demonstrated experience using SQL. 
  • 5 years demonstrated experience with formal software testing. 
  • 5 years demonstrated experience with root cause analysis and troubleshooting. 
  • 1 year demonstrated experience with systems analyst project lead. 

1 year demonstrated experience with developing and mentoring analyst.
